Implementing Robust Authentication Mechanisms

Implementing robust authentication mechanisms is fundamental for securing SWIFT transactions. It ensures that only authorized personnel access transaction systems, preventing unauthorized access and potential fraud. Strong authentication reduces vulnerabilities significantly.

Key measures include multi-factor authentication (MFA), which combines something the user knows, has, or is. Utilizing MFA provides an additional security layer beyond simple passwords, making unauthorized access more difficult. Using biometric verification, tokens, or hardware security modules (HSMs) enhances security further.

Organizations should enforce strict access controls, ensuring that only necessary personnel can initiate or approve transactions. This involves implementing strict password policies and regularly updating credentials. Regular review and revocation of access rights are equally vital.

Additional practices involve implementing secure login procedures such as digital certificates and single sign-on (SSO). These practices streamline user authentication while maintaining high security standards. Properly configured authentication mechanisms fortify the security of SWIFT transfer processes efficiently.

Regular Monitoring and Transaction Authentication

Regular monitoring and transaction authentication are vital components of SWIFT transaction security best practices. They help detect and prevent unauthorized activities in a timely manner. Organizations should implement continuous oversight of transaction flows to identify anomalies or suspicious behavior promptly.

See also  Understanding SWIFT Transfer Fee Calculators for Accurate International Payments

Effective monitoring involves establishing automated systems that flag irregular transaction patterns, such as unusual large transfers or transactions to unrecognized beneficiaries. Regular review of audit logs and transaction reports enhances oversight and accountability. Employing these technologies ensures swift detection of potential security breaches.

Transaction authentication ensures each transfer is verified through multi-factor authentication or digital signatures. This process confirms the identity of users initiating the transactions and minimizes risks of impersonation or tampering. Regularly updating authentication protocols further fortifies defenses against emerging threats.

Key best practices include:

  • Conduct real-time monitoring of all SWIFT transactions
  • Use automated anomaly detection tools
  • Implement multi-factor and digital signature authentication
  • Schedule periodic review of transaction logs
  • Train staff to recognize suspicious activities
  • Update authentication methods regularly to stay ahead of evolving threats

Compliance with Industry Standards and Regulations

Adhering to industry standards and regulations is vital for ensuring the security and integrity of SWIFT transactions within the financial sector. Compliance provides a structured framework that helps organizations mitigate risks associated with fraud and cyber threats, aligning internal practices with global best practices.

Many regulatory bodies and industry standards, such as SWIFT Customer Security Program (CSP), ISO/IEC 27001, and GDPR, set specific guidelines to safeguard sensitive data. Implementing these standards ensures that financial institutions maintain a high level of security while facilitating seamless international transactions.

Staying current with evolving regulations is essential, as non-compliance can lead to legal penalties and reputational damage. Regular audits and assessments help organizations verify their adherence to these standards, enabling proactive updates to security measures. Ultimately, compliance forms a foundational component of a comprehensive SWIFT transaction security best practices strategy, fostering trust and operational resilience.

Regular Security Assessments and Penetration Testing

Regular security assessments and penetration testing are vital components of maintaining SWIFT transaction security best practices. They involve systematically evaluating the security posture of the entire SWIFT environment to detect vulnerabilities before malicious actors can exploit them. Performing these assessments periodically ensures that any new or emerging threats are identified promptly and addressed accordingly.

Penetration testing simulates real-world cyberattacks to evaluate the effectiveness of security controls. It allows financial institutions to verify whether their existing safeguards can withstand sophisticated attacks targeting SWIFT transfers. Regular testing helps uncover weaknesses in network defenses, authentication protocols, and communication channels that could otherwise be exploited.

Furthermore, security assessments should be aligned with industry standards and best practices, such as ISO 27001 or SWIFT’s Customer Security Programme. These assessments should be documented meticulously, with clear action plans for remediating identified issues. Continuous evaluation demonstrates a proactive approach to safeguarding sensitive transaction data and upholding compliance with regulatory requirements.
